March/April a lot better than November weather wise and NYC is probably a bit prettier in the spring than late autumn.

For PO's New York recommendations, assuming it's a first time visit, I would recommend the Staten Island ferry, Central park, a ball game at either the Yankees or the Mets - tickets probably just going on sale now for the 2015 season so you should get good seats for whatever game is on.

For something a little different and not quite so mainstream, I'd recommend Punchdrunks 'Sleep No More' theatre production. Immersive theatre at its best http://sleepnomorenyc.com/#share.

Also catching a show - TKTS does major discounts for day of performance productions - generally 50% off.

Tickets for a TV recording are often free - have been to the Daily Show a couple of times and really enjoyed that, but probably helps if you know the show. Assuming John Oliver and Colbert are still in NYC.

MOMA and PS1 both good for art, as is BAM over in Brooklyn.

Weekend flea market in Brooklyn is really nice and Williamsburg in general is a pleasant escape from Manhattan.
